ALEXANDRIA, Va., Nov. 6 -- United States Patent no. 12,460,323, issued on Nov. 4, was assigned to GM GLOBAL TECHNOLOGY OPERATIONS LLC (Detroit).

"Continuous and discontinuous fibers, yarn, fabrics and composites using short natural fibers and fibrils" was invented by Mohammad Hamza Kirmani (Troy, Mich.), Bradley Allen Newcomb (Troy, Mich.) and Xiaosong Huang (Novi, Mich.).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"A method for manufacturing at least one of fibers and yarn from natural fibers includes providing at least one of technical fibers, elementary fibers, meso fibrils, and micro fibrils.
